Thread Pools
ExecutorService, thread pool sizing, and ForkJoinPool.
Locks & Synchronizers
ReentrantLock, ReadWriteLock, Semaphore, and CountDownLatch.
CompletableFuture
Asynchronous programming with CompletableFuture.
Virtual Threads
Project Loom virtual threads in Java 21+.
Concurrent Collections
ConcurrentHashMap, CopyOnWriteArrayList, and BlockingQueue.